The common wire wasn't used by the old thermostat. It's probably not connected to the control board on the other end, thus no power. Have you checked it with a multimeter?

This would be my guess - when I upgraded to a smart thermostat - I needed to connect the blue (common) wire to the control/circuit board in the furnace. It would not be connected if the blue common wire wasn’t used/connected with your old thermostat.
